And a little while later, I come back with some experience. Earlier like many others I accepted the second (the hated "clickfest" being the first) explanation of the way this event is supposed to work. However, I now question whether or not any gaurds are being produced. Irregardless of gaurds actually being produced here are a few things I learned and some opinion I just couldnt restrain.

In matis the craft master in the craft camp asks that crafters supply one of the following:

- 4 Parok vests

- 7 Klyde Swords

- 5 Slathe swords

- 8 Takod shield

In return for supplying one of the above a single equipment package is given which can be given to the armor master in the war camp. In return for a the equipment package the idea is that new NPC guards are created.

Its important to note that the craft master says parok vest instead of matis heavy armor vest. The craft master will not accept medium or high quality (the way it looks) heavy vest armor. The same is true for the swords and shields.

These are the only crafting items in matis that are asked for by the craft master right now.

If one was able to travel between the craft and harvest camp assuming the harvest camp was adequetly supplied with kitin secretions then a heavy armor crafter could produce 4 vests and get one equipment pack for 80 mats. This is an excess of 19 mats more then the 99 generic mats recieved from the resource master in the harvest camp.

The disturbing part for me is after working a good portion of the day and night with fellow guildmates in matis I fail to see any increase in the number of gaurds in atys. This was realy disheartening for me.
